Composition of an Engine



Comprehending the composition of an engine is critical for any vehicle fanatic seeking to dig deeper into automobile auto mechanics. An interior combustion engine mainly includes a number of essential components that work in unison to transform gas right into mechanical power.


At the heart of this system lies the cylinder block, which houses the cylinders where combustion occurs. Piston activity within these cyndrical tubes is promoted by the crankshaft, which translates direct movement into rotational power. In addition, the camshaft plays a crucial role in managing the opening and closing of the engine's valves, making sure appropriate air-fuel mix intake and exhaust gas expulsion.


Various other crucial parts consist of the gas system, which supplies the engine with the required fuel, and the ignition system, in charge of launching burning - 4y engine. Engine Types and Configurations



A varied variety of engine kinds and configurations exists, each offering one-of-a-kind advantages and disadvantages customized to various driving requirements and choices. One of the most common engine kinds include inline, V, level, and rotating configurations.


Inline engines, including cyndrical tubes set up in a solitary line, are known for their simpleness and efficiency. They are commonly found in small vehicles, providing an equilibrium of power and economy. V engines, identified by their two banks of cyndrical tubes organized in a V form, offer greater efficiency and smoother operation, making them preferred in sporting activities and luxury cars and trucks.


Flat engines, or fighter engines, have actually horizontally opposed cyndrical tubes, which add to a lower center of mass, boosting automobile security. These are typically seen in brands like Subaru and Porsche.


Rotary engines, although much less common, use a distinct design with a triangular blades and offer high power-to-weight proportions. They master small and lightweight applications, mostly seen in Mazda lorries.


Each engine kind offers specific performance attributes, weight circulations, and gas efficiencies, guaranteeing that car lovers can select the ideal engine setup to match their driving design and automobile needs.

Developments in Engine Technology



Over the last few years, innovations in engine modern technology have actually substantially transformed the vehicle landscape, boosting both performance and ecological sustainability. Among the most noteworthy technologies click this is the growth of turbocharging and supercharging, which permits smaller sized engines to produce higher power results without sacrificing fuel efficiency. This has actually resulted in a rise in the popularity of scaled down engines, providing producers with the capability to satisfy rigid exhausts guidelines while keeping performance criteria.


Additionally, hybrid and electrical powertrains are improving the engine standard. Crossbreed systems integrate interior combustion engines with electric motors, optimizing fuel consumption and reducing emissions. Fully electric vehicles (EVs) remove the burning engine completely, counting on sophisticated battery innovation to provide immediate torque and outstanding acceleration.


Furthermore, the integration of artificial knowledge and artificial intelligence in engine management systems enables real-time optimization of efficiency specifications, enhancing efficiency and responsiveness. Developments such as variable valve timing and straight fuel injection better improve combustion processes, making best use of power result while lessening waste.

Upkeep Tips for Lovers



Keeping an engine is as important as the innovations that boost its performance. Routine upkeep not only lengthens the life of your engine however additionally guarantees optimum performance. Beginning with routine oil modifications, adhering to the maker's referrals for oil type and adjustment intervals. Clean oil lubes click reference engine components successfully, avoiding damage.




Change and check air filters regularly to ensure correct airflow, which is essential for combustion effectiveness. A stopped up air filter can cause lowered efficiency and boosted gas usage.
